#579344 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#579344 is composed of 34.1% red, 57.6% green and 26.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 40.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 53.7% yellow and 42.4% black. It has a hue angle of 105.6 degrees, a saturation of 36.7% and a lightness of 42.2%. #579344 color hex could be obtained by blending #aeff88 with #002700. Closest websafe color is: #669933.

#579344 color description : Dark moderate lime green.

#579344 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#579344 has RGB values of R:87, G:147, B:68 and CMYK values of C:0.41, M:0, Y:0.54, K:0.42. Its decimal value is 5739332.

Shades and Tints of #579344

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#080d06 is the darkest color, while #fffffe is the lightest one.

Tones of #579344

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#687265 is the less saturated color, while #35d502 is the most saturated one.
